Sydney gears up for ICF Slalom World Championships
September 30, 2025
0
More than 300 athletes from over 40 nations are in Western Sydney this week for the 2025 ICF Slalom World Championships, with racing underway at Penrith Whitewater Stadium. The event was officially launched last Friday at Taronga Zoo, with slalom icons gathering …
